Used FLUKE DC Reference Standard
Description
The Fluke Model 731B DC Reference Standard is a versatile instrument providing stability, while utilizing the excellent performance capabilities of solid-state technology. The instrument furnishes a variety of prevision voltages with switched output ranges including 1.0, 1.018 + ΔE, 10.0 and ΔE volts. Delta E (ΔE) provides a variable output of 0 through 999 µV which is either added to the voltage of a standard cell transfer or may be used directly as a low-level, stable direct voltage source.
